An electron volt is the energy given to a fundamental charge accelerated through a potential difference of 1 V. In equation form, 1 eV = (1.60 10-19C)(1 V) = (1.6010-19C)(1 J/C) = 1.60 10-19J. The potential difference between points A and B, VB VA, defined to be the change in potential energy of a charge q moved from A to B, is equal to the change in potential energy divided by the charge, Potential difference is commonly called voltage, represented by the symbol V. Total energy (TE) = Potential energy (PE) + Kinetic energy (KE) KE = T E P EEquation (1) K E = T E - P E Equation (1) At the extreme positions, the velocity of the bob becomes zero, which means that the bob has zero kinetic energy at the extreme position while the potential energy reaches its maximum extent.
